Seattle building is the first to get new cement-free concrete / The Daily Journal of Commerce, Journal, Benjamin Minnick / 04.17.25
The first batch of a new concrete that doesn’t use cement was recently poured as part of a seismic retrofit to a 120-year-old brick building in the Green Lake neighborhood. That two-story building at 7200 Woodlawn Ave. N.E. is owned by Donald Davies and will be the future home to Atlantic Crossing Pub, which is moving from the Roosevelt neighborhood.
